1. Communication is key: Keep an open line of communication with your team and the adults in your care. Listen to their concerns and provide support where needed.
2. Stay organized: With so many moving parts in adult social care, it's important to stay organized and prioritize tasks effectively. Utilize tools such as scheduling software to streamline processes.
3. Foster a positive work culture: Create a supportive and inclusive work environment for your team. Recognize their hard work and provide opportunities for professional development.
4. Stay informed: Keep up-to-date with the latest developments in adult social care and attend training sessions to enhance your skills and knowledge.
